TikTok Shop Affiliate Intern - Remote (Paid Internship)

Ready to turn your TikTok skills into a real career?BAD Marketing is hiring a Paid TikTok Shop Affiliate Intern to join our fast-moving Ecom team.This is more than just an internship -- it's a launchpad into one of the fastest-growing areas in digital marketing :social commerce.You'll work directly with creators, strategists, and media buyers to build TikTok Shop affiliate programs that drive real traffic, real conversions, and real revenue.If you're TikTok-native, data-curious, and ready to move fast -- this role is built for you.What You'll Do :Build and manage TikTok Shop affiliate campaigns :recruit creators, set up offers, and track performance.Identify and onboard creators who align with our brand partners -- and help them create content that sells.Support viral campaign execution :UGC, unboxings, live shopping events, and paid boosts.Use TikTok Ads Manager to amplify content and optimize affiliate performance.Analyze campaign results, learn what works, and help scale what's working.Stay on top of TikTok trends, platform changes, and creator insights to inform strategy.You're a Great Fit If YouAre a recent grad, early-career marketer, or career switcher (0-2 years experience -- internships and personal projects count!).Use TikTok daily and understand the mechanics of trending content.Get how creators influence buying decisions and want to master turning views into sales.Are highly organized, a strong communicator, and can manage multiple moving parts.Bonus :You've worked with TikTok Shop, influencer outreach, or have run paid TikTok campaigns -- even for yourself or small brands.Why Intern with BAD Marketing :Join a remote team of 170growth marketers working with e-commerce brands, influencers, and info-product businesses.Get hands-on experience with real brands, real creators, and real campaign budgets.Work alongside experienced mentors in influencer marketing, paid media, and content strategy.Fast-paced and creative environment with potential for long-term growth -- we hire from within.Fully remote and async-friendly work culture.About BAD Marketing :We're one of the fastest-growing growth marketing agencies in the world.We help e-commerce and digital brands scale with high-performance strategies across paid media, content, and social platforms.Our clients don't just want ads -- they want results.And we deliver.Our Core Values :Be Bold and DisruptivePlay to WinExtreme OwnershipBest Idea WinsAlways Be GrowingTeam FirstFinal Note :If you're someone who watches TikTok and thinks I could run that brand's account better -- this is your shot.Let's build something bold together..
